Transforming Lives: Our Misfit Dogs Become Vital Medical Alert and Support Animals

At Angels of Misfit Dogs, we're dedicated to training both medical alert dogs and support animals, transforming the lives of individuals facing various health challenges and disabilities. Our skilled canines are trained to detect and respond to specific medical emergencies, providing early warnings for conditions such as seizures, diabetic episodes, or severe allergic reactions. This invaluable service allows their handlers to take timely preventive measures, potentially averting crises and saving lives. Additionally, we train support animals that offer a wide range of assistance, providing companionship and emotional comfort to individuals with mental health conditions, autism, or mobility issues. These devoted animals help their human partners navigate daily life with greater confidence and independence. Through our comprehensive training programs, we ensure that each dog, regardless of its specific role, is expertly prepared to enhance the quality of life, foster security, and promote emotional well-being for those in need. Our mission is to create powerful partnerships between humans and canines, turning misfit dogs into vital allies in health and daily living.
